Stability

Four-wheel buggies, which have their center of gravity being balanced by your child's weight within the seat are generally more stable than three-wheelers. But that doesn't mean the three-wheel buggie isn't worth considering, since many of these models are designed to withstand everything from rough terrain to busy high-streets.

For a buggy that's really easy to maneuver and won't fall over on bumpy roads, look for one with big rear wheels and an adjustable front wheel that locks. These buggies for all-terrain use also have pneumatic tires, which are perfect for handling non-paved surfaces. They can be used on sandy beaches and woodland tracks.

They are also great buggies to jog with as they provide excellent stability in rough terrain and aid you in staying with your running companion. They can also go up and down steep kerbs, and a lot of them come with built-in spring suspension so your baby can enjoy a smooth ride.

A stroller with 3 wheels can be difficult to maneuver due to its wide frame. It can be more difficult to get through narrow spaces and doorways than a 4-wheeler. Some manufacturers have solved this issue by using an innovative design that flips the wheels upwards when they are not being used. This reduces their size and makes them easier to maneuver through doorways.

You'll also have to think about whether the buggy you choose to use is suitable for your child from birth or if you're thinking of using it with an infant car seat or carry cot. Make sure that the buggy has a lie-flat feature and if it is compatible with a second seat and buggy boards, if you are planning to bring an infant along. A lot of 3-wheelers fold flat and be placed upright. This is a great option when you have a small boot space or a small amount of storage space at home. Some 3-wheelers require you remove the front wheel in order to fold them into smaller spaces.

Manoeuvrability

Three-wheeled buggies typically provide better maneuverability than High-Quality Pushchairs for Your Baby's Comfort with four wheels. A majority of them have an swivelling wheel at the front that allows you to steer and change direction using one hand. Some models have locks on the wheel to offer stability on rough terrain. Some models can be used with an additional seat or buggy board in case you're planning to expand your family.

If you are planning to remove your three-wheeled buggies from the roads that are paved then you should opt for one with pneumatic tyres. They can handle even the most difficult terrain. They will require periodic pumping, but will be far more durable than solid tyres and are more likely to be puncture-proof. You should choose models with a swiveling front wheel that is locked to assist you on difficult surfaces.

When folded, three-wheelers may be heavier than four-wheeled buggies due to the single wheel in front. Check that your chosen model can fit into the boot of your car and can be raised should it be needed. Some models can fold in one hand and are freestanding when collapsed. This can save space in smaller car boots.

A quality three-wheel pushchair will handle most terrains from busy streets to forest tracks. It's important to consider what you'll be using it for every day. If you'll be running the school run, it ought to be able to handle steep slopes and kerbs. If you intend to jog on it, ensure it has a swiveling'stretch front wheel' that can be locked. This will help keep the ride in place.

Fabric Sling Seat

The primary distinction between a seat made of fabric and a modular seat is the fabric sling. It is placed inside the frame of the buggy instead of being placed on top of it like the modular chair. This makes it easier to maintain an ergonomically correct position of the baby, resulting in a lower center of gravity at the ideal height. This results in a smoother push, a lighter curb-pop (you do not have to exert the same effort and weight to lift the buggy off the curb) and improved balance and stability.

These seats also have sling fabrics that are easy to clean and durable. These fabrics were specifically designed for the sling chair and are UV-resistant and air-tight. These fabrics are also very easy to maintain with mild soap and warm water.
